40 minute session comprised of a ton of tilt less drills

Lots of:
Mirage > Legover rpt
Illusion > Legover rpt
Same Osis > Far Legover rpt
Pixie > Mirage rpt
Butterfly > Whirl rpt

Drifters
Legovers
Mirages
Paradox Mirages
Whirls

Ended with a clipper drill up to x3 on both sides

It was good overall.

Another 35 minute drill session, it's really hard to not just want to try to do 4 add tricks, haha! But I know I have to practice all the basics for a bit first.

A couple random drills:
Mirage > Illusion > Legover rpt
Legover > ss Butterfly > Pickup rpt

A ton of random tiltless strings.

10 toe eggbeater attempts on each side, managed to land one strong side (it feels like it's starting to come back to me)! Barely missed a bunch of my flip.
5 clipper set eggbeater attempts on each side, so close... so... so... close.

Ended with the clipper drill at two past x3.
